Hi team,

Before I hand off the 3.2 release, please note the humidity sensor drift reported on Verdana controllers in the Elmbrook trial site. Drift exceeds 4% after roughly ten days of continuous operation; firmware 3.2.1 adds an automatic recalibration cycle every 72 hours. Support should advise growers to install 3.2.1 and trigger a manual recalibration once. The hotfix bundle must be verified before distribution, so I'm including the signing key used for the 3.2.1 packages below.

release key, fahof-yagap: bky3_m5d

**Handover: Gateway rate limiting (Quillroute)**

Hi folks — passing the torch on the internal gateway. Main thing to know: rate limits are enforced per service token, not per caller IP, so batch jobs from the Orchard cluster share one bucket and occasionally trip 429s around nightly syncs. Don't raise the global ceiling; bump the specific token's tier instead, otherwise the downstream ledger service gets hammered. Everything else is boring and stable. The current limiter settings on the shared tier look like this.

config for bagef-kajof:
[ulaiel]
host = ulaiel.xolmarnet.corp
user = ulaiel_svc
database = ulaiel_prod

The Fernwick CI fleet runs agents across two datacenters, and we have repeatedly observed clock skew of up to forty seconds between them. This matters because artifact signing and cache invalidation both compare timestamps across agents; skew beyond the tolerance window causes spurious cache misses and, worse, rejected signatures. All agents must sync against the internal Meridian time service, with drift checks enforced at job start. Reviewers should verify changes against these environment values.

config for hahaf-yahip:
[oliwyn]
host = oliwyn.qorvellabs.corp
user = oliwyn_svc
database = oliwyn_prod

## Replacing the Quillback Job Queue

The homegrown Quillback queue is scheduled for retirement in favor of the Larchway scheduler. Before approving any release that touches queue consumers, confirm that the migration shims in the Tidegate service are enabled, since partial cutovers have previously caused duplicate job execution. The platform team at Fernhollow Systems owns both the shims and the rollback plan, and they maintain the authoritative migration checklist. For cutover timing questions or shim status, reach them here.

escalation mailbox, kaweg-kahif: druwyn.sordor@nelvroworks.corp